Does <Deterministic>true</Deterministic> Enforce a Specific File Order in C# Compilation?

The post content has been automatically edited by the Moderator Agent for consistency and clarity.

I have observed that the order in which files are passed to the compiler can affect program behavior.

By default, projects use wildcard expansion for files (which is unstable), but when <Deterministic>true</Deterministic> is set, what order does the compiler use?

Documentation on this topic is lacking. If no defined order exists despite observable changes based on file ordering, I intend to file a bug against Roslyn since reordering shouldn’t affect determinism.

Simplest reproduction:

CSHARP
/* a file */ partial class Class1 { public static int x = 3; }
CSHARP
/* another file */ partial class Class1 { public static int y = x; }
CSHARP
/* Program.cs */ Console.WriteLine(Class1.y);

This reproduction works best on a FAT filesystem, where file creation order influences the file list.

The compiler's behavior indeed depends on the ordering of files. There's some other cases too around partial classes/members, which can have XML doc comments on both which get merged, and the order of the merging depends on the file ordering.

The compiler, as in "the csc.exe process", will ensure that the order it gets the source files passed in via the command line are handed around and processed in the correct order internally. It is absolutely deterministic, given a specific ordering of files -- it's just that the file ordering is effectively an input to the determinism. If you had a case where the same compiler invocation with the same ordering of files gave a different non-deterministic output, we'd absolutely want that bug.

However, the end-to-end tooling makes this murky: as you observed the globbing MSBuild does might depend on your file system, or operating system, etc. And frankly, if your file ordering matters, then you might just want to not use globbing because that's just asking for trouble at some point!

We absolutely have bugs in the IDE where when we create the "internal" compiler for IntelliSense, we might not get the file ordering correct to match the ordering the actual build will use. We haven't prioritized these bugs since they're very hard to hit. Frankly, in the 15 years I've worked on this you might be the winner for the first customer to notice!
